Answer:
number of ways = 720
Step-by-step explanation:
The number of ways six people sit in a six-passenger car is given by the number of permutations of 6 elements in 6 different positions ( seats), then
number of ways = number of permutations of 6 elements = 6! = 6 * 5 * 4 *3 * 2 * 1 = 720
Since the first person that sits can be on any of the seats , but then the second person that sits can choose any of 5 seats (since the first person had already occupied one) , the third can choose 4 ... and so on.
